Technological and restoration survey JF Staletá Praha YR 2019 VO 35 IS 1 SP 98 OP 137 DO 10.56112/sp.2019.1.04 UL https://staletapraha.cz/en/artkey/pha-201901-0004.php AB The article presents a restoration survey of twenty paintings of the Slav Epic, carried out at the end of 2016 by photographic and laboratory methods, archival research and evaluation of current knowledge. The author based his work on preparatory drawings, historical photographs and, above all, the opportunity to examine the paintings, exhibited at the Veletržní Palace in Prague. The survey compared outcomes of the optical and photographic processes with laboratory analysis of samples. Ultraviolet rays revealed various stages of repairing Mucha's work in the 20th century, and x-rays showed a gradual transition from tempera to oil painting and the increasing use of lead white. This was confirmed by chemical analysis and analytical methods in the number of samples taken from the last years of the cycle. Stratigraphy revealed a very thin undercoat as well as fine layers of the paintings.The survey was carried out before the exhibition was de-installed and the paintings were rented to the National Art Center in Tokyo, Japan and, among other things, was to answer the Prague City Gallery's question whether the works could be rolled over and transported overseas. The present paper shows how such a technological survey can reveal the author's preparation and his contribution to future dealing with the work.
